The Custodial Supervisor will perform and oversee janitorial and custodial operations, including maintenance of custodial equipment, maintaining inventory levels, and the set up and take downs for programmatic and rental events. This position will supervise the Custodial Department to ensure the cleanliness of all the buildings and grounds of the New Mexico Museum of Natural History and Science campus. How does it get done? Supervise and manage the Janitorial and Custodial team. Perform and manage set-ups and take-downs before and after events. Care for and maintain custodial equipment and supplies including ordering replacement parts, replenish inventory levels, etc. Provide excellent customer service and familiarize renters with general safety and facility operations.
